Plugin authors integrating with Brambleclip, our stale-branch cleanup bot: the bot scans every six hours and flags branches idle past 30 days. Your plugin hooks receive the candidate list before deletion, so register handlers early. Dry-run mode is on by default; disable it only in the env file. The bot's repository access token goes on the next line.

secret setting of tajof-bahif: COURIER_KEY3=65d

## Break-Glass Access: TilePloughs Prefetcher

Support normally can't touch the TilePloughs map-tile prefetcher directly. If the prefetch queue wedges and customers report blank map regions, break-glass access lets you flush the cache yourself. Use it only after escalating to the Marrowgate on-call and getting no response within fifteen minutes. The flush console requires the recovery passphrase shown below.

strongbox words: druath-quenael

## Ticket: Sweepling bot config drift

Heads up before the release: the stale-branch cleanup bot (Sweepling) is behaving differently on the two build clusters. One deletes branches after 30 days, the other after 90, because someone tweaked a value directly on the box last quarter. We should reconcile before cutting the release so the branch list is predictable.

The cluster we consider canonical currently runs these configuration values:

deployment values, kawip-kafog:
belath:
  pin: 3709
  tenant: ulaox
  seal: seal_25075386
  metrics_host: metrics.belath.halixhq.test
  standby_team: gormir
  escalation: wenys-fenwyn
  nonce: 26e5f7

## Tuning

Gating for Bramblefort canaries is intentionally conservative: a canary only advances when error-rate, latency, and saturation checks all pass for the full observation window. Loosening any single threshold without adjusting the window invites false promotions, so change them together and note it in the sync minutes. The current gating constants are listed here.

tuning table, kagag-yahip:
RATE_LIMITS = {
    "druath": 1,
    "wenwyn": 5,
    "ulaael": 2,
    "holath": 5,
}